As an Appliance Repair Technician with Island Appliance Repair, you are a key member of our team responsible for the quality and efficient maintenance and repair of home appliances and other equipment. You also develop new customers by identifying opportunities to sell additional work. Exemplifying our code of values, you show respect and courtesy to all customers and employees.
This position is right for you if you are self-motivated, have a knack for troubleshooting, and are able to manage time to effectively meet deadlines. Ideally, you have proven communication skills with supervisors, employees, and customers.

Specific Responsibilities:
  • Accurately diagnose and repair appliances/equipment in the customer's home
  • Provide cost estimates for repairs and collect payment and/or payment information from customers for work performed
  • Ensure the efficient use of materials and keep company vehicle and equipment properly serviced
  • Complete invoices, daily route sheets, and weekly reports as required
  • Perform other duties as needed which may include cross-training in related positions
Job Requirements:
  • High school graduate or equivalent
  • Valid Driver's License with a clean record and at least 3 years of driving experience
  • Must be at least 21 years of age
  • Proficiency to navigate tablet-based technology
  • The ability to safely lift up to 50 pounds on a repetitive basis, and up to 100 pounds on an occasional basis without assistance, and the physical ability to perform strenuous work under varied circumstances
  • Flexible and variable hours (no weekends)
  • Supply your own hand tools and meters (more information given upon interview)
Physical Demands:
While performing the duties of this job, the employee is occasionally required to stand; walk; sit; reach with hands and arms; climb or balance; stoop, kneel, crouch, or crawl; and talk or hear. The employee must occasionally lift and/or move a minimum of 50 pounds.
Benefits: Hourly plus monthly commission-based wage. Health, dental, and vision insurance options are available after 90 days of employment. Two weeks paid vacation yearly beginning the following calendar year.
